Yes it does - it allows me to write the obvious code instead of the gross hack from my original article. Having said that, it is unclean in that the side-effect of sys_capset is extremely non-obvious; I'd probably be happier making the state change explicit with prctl().
> I've tested the solution. Im very glad to hear you are de-privving > xntpd. I'd like to see that change in distributions ASAP! > People de-privving bind (thank God) have also hit this issue
Does bind really benefit from this treatment? It already has a -u, -g and -t options to change the user, group, and chroot point respectively. Using -u does stop you changing which port the server is bound to without restarting the program but that's hardly a great problem. Capabilities don't solve the inability to change which port is bound since cap_net_bind_service is equivalent to root on most machines.

There are another couple of issues regarding capabilities which concern me.
1) Permitted capability set for setuid programs
I want setuid root programs not to have all capabilites. cap_bound is not the answer since I still want some programs that are started from the system initialisation scripts to run with all capabilities.
2) Inherited capability set for setuid programs
It is possible to run a non-capability-aware setuid-root program from an environment that has cap_setuid-i. This prevents the program from using setuid() to demote privilege back to a non-zero uid (unless that uid was the real, effective or saved uid). This is a security risk since the program might retain the ability to write to any file on the system owned by root. When doing setuid root emulation, the inherited rights mask should not be honoured.
